Original Description
Immerse yourself in the lush vitality of Paolo Porpora's Natura Morta Di Fiori E Frutta, where 17th-century Baroque exuberance bursts forth in hyperrealistic detail. This masterful floral still life epitomizes Porpora's role as a leading exponent of the Naples School, showcasing his virtuosic handling of delicate petals cascading alongside ripe fruits with luminous transparency. The composition thrums with theatrical energy – velvety poppies tumble dramatically over stone ledges while translucent grapes refract light like stained glass, each element meticulously observed yet arranged with Baroque dynamism. Historically significant, Porpora's work represents the pinnacle of Italian natura morta painting during Caravaggio's revolutionary chiaroscuro era, bridging scientific botanical accuracy with aristocratic splendor prized by European collectors. Emerging amidst Naples' golden age of still-life painting (circa 1650-1675), this artwork encapsulates the transience of beauty through decomposing foliage – a memento mori hiding beneath opulent surfaces.
